题解 | #所有的产品名称以及对应的销售总数#

从 Products 表中检索所有的产品名称以及对应的销售总数

https://www.nowcoder.com/practice/2b289b78de1546f38fd24e17e56f1bec

select prod_name ,(select sum(quantity) from OrderItems a group by prod_id having
 a.prod_id=b.prod_id) quant_sold from Products b

题意:

第一张表,是订单id,和订单数量,订单id可重复,第二张表,订单id,和订单其他信息,要求,每个订单要看总数量,就是查出的数据是,订单id(可省略),其他信息,和每个订单总数量

思路:

这就要再订单id,和订单数量上下功夫,通过group by求出每个订单的总数量,然后将两个表关联(或子查询)

全部评论

相关推荐

点赞 评论 收藏
分享
评论
点赞
收藏
分享

创作者周榜

更多
牛客网
牛客企业服务